## Onboarding: ReceiptRelay plugin hooks

ReceiptRelay sends donation receipts for campaigns built on the Givewell-Fork platform (no relation to anything real — it's ours). Plugins hook the pre-send event to customize templates. Test against sandbox only; production sends are gated. Rate limit: 60 calls/min per plugin. Auth is header-based; sandbox keys rotate monthly, so re-fetch if you get a 403. The current sandbox key for plugin authors is below.

service key, tafog-fajop: kto11_qcz7hs8cjIG

## Runbook: Bloom filter saturation — Quillhaven KV

If miss-rate alerts fire on the Quillhaven key-value store, first check whether the fronting bloom filter has saturated. A saturated filter returns false positives, letting unnecessary reads through to the backend and inflating latency. Rebuilding the filter from the current keyset clears this, but takes about ten minutes. Before triggering a rebuild, confirm the live settings match the approved sizing shown here.

settings of tagug-fajof:
[zorwyn]
host = zorwyn.nelvrosys.corp
user = zorwyn_svc
database = zorwyn_prod

FAQ: How do blue-green deploys work for the Tallowgate billing worker?

We run two identical worker pools, cobalt and jade. Deploys go to the idle pool, which drains a canary slice of invoices before the router flips traffic. Rollback is a router flip back; never redeploy the old pool in place. If the flip fails mid-cutover, the deploy vault must be unsealed manually to release the router lock. The recovery passphrase for that vault is recorded below.

vault phrase of yaguf-hahaf = druath-holix

## Further Reading

Timezones in Reportly exports trip up nearly everyone at first. Short version: exports are stored in UTC, rendered in the workspace timezone, and DST transitions can make daily totals look 'off by an hour.' Before filing a bug, skim the timezone cheat sheet our team keeps on the internal page below.

operations page: https://confluence.zemvarlabs.internal/projects/display/browse/display/8963